Gilead Sciences, Inc. is a biopharmaceutical firm that discovers, develops, commercializes and markets medicines in areas where there are unmet medical needs in America, Europe, and around the world. Biktarvy and Genvoya products are available. The company also sells Yescarta and Tecartus products, Trodelvy and Zydelig for cell therapy and hematology patients. The company also offers Letairis, an oral treatment for pulmonary arterial hypertension, Ranexa, an oral treatment for chronic angina, and AmBisome (a liposomal treatment for serious invasive fungal infections). Gilead Sciences, Inc. is a member of the following collaborations: Arcus Biosciences, Inc., Pionyr Immunotherapeutics Inc., Tizona Therapeutics, Inc., Tango Therapeutics, Inc., Jounce Therapeutics, Inc., Galapagos NV, Janssen Sciences Ireland Unlimited Company, Japan Tobacco, Inc., Gadeta B.V., Bristol-Myers Squibb Company, Dragonfly Therapeutics, Inc., Inc., Inc., Inc. It was founded in 1987, and has its headquarters in Foster City.

Legg Mason Partners Fund Advisor, LLC launched the closed-ended fixed income mutual fund Western Asset Managed Municipals Fund Inc. and manages it. Western Asset Management Company co-manages the fund. The fund invests in fixed income markets across the United States. It invests in income-exempt securities. The fund invests in municipal securities of investment quality. To create its portfolio, the fund uses extensive proprietary research. The fund benchmarks its portfolio's performance against the Barclays Capital Municipal Bond Index. The former name of the fund was Managed Municipals Portfolio Inc. Western Asset Managed Municipals Fund Inc., and was established on June 26, 1992. It is currently domiciled in the United States.

Legg Mason Partners Fund Advisor, LLC launched the closed-ended fixed income mutual fund Western Asset Municipal Partners Fund Inc. and manages it. Western Asset Management Company co-manages the fund. The fund invests in the fixed income markets in the United States. It invests primarily in municipal bonds that are exempt from tax and investment-grade securities. The fund benchmarks its performance against the Barclays Municipal Bond Index. It was previously known as Salomon Brothers Municipal Partners Fund. Western Asset Municipal Partners Fund Inc., which was established on January 29, 1993, is based in the United States.

Columbia Banking System, Inc. is the bank holding company of Columbia State Bank. It provides a variety of banking services for small- and medium-sized companies, professionals, as well as individuals, in Washington, Oregon, Idaho. The company offers personal banking services such as non-interest or interest-bearing savings, checking, money market and certificate of deposits accounts, home mortgages and home refinances, loans for home equity and personal loans, debit and credit cards, and digital banking services. It also offers business banking products, including checking, saving, interest-bearing, money market and certificate of deposits; commercial, agricultural and builder loans; as well as loans guaranteed under the small business administration. It also offers wealth management services that include asset allocation, net wealth analysis, estate planning preservation, education funding and wealth transfer. Insurance solutions include life and disability insurance and long-term care. Individual retirement options include retirement planning, retirement income strategies and traditional and Roth individual retirement accounts. Business solutions include business retirement plans and key person insurance. The company also offers fiduciary and investment trust services such as estate settlement, personal and special need trusts, charitable management and investment agency services. It had approximately 145 branches as of December 31, 2020. It was established in 1993 in Tacoma Washington.
